After the second consultation with dr. A Jacobsz at Pretoria Eye institute, I was booked for a laser procedure to be done on both my eyes the following week. I received instructions to collect the TTO and pre- medication prior to admission from an outside pharmacy and then to pay R30 000 before the procedure can be carried out, same done. On the day of booked procedure, I went through the entire admission procedure, even had to take the pre-medication, just to be told after 2 hours by dr. A Jacobsz that he wasn't going to perform the procedure today. They will phone me in the new year to reschedule as I am too heavy for the theatre bed. It was a big surprise to me as well as the nursing staff as they have the weight limit as 135 kg. This, after I informed him previously during my 2nd consultation in his rooms, I weigh 132 kg, and he assured me it is okay as the weight limit is 135 kg. And when I reminded him that he said my weight is not a problem, the dr. requested that the RN weigh me again this time without my shoes, then my weight was recorded as 130.8 kg. Apparently, I am 0.8 kg too heavy for the procedure to be executed, as the new weight limit is 130 kg and 0.8 kg are going to break their bed. This unfortunately, give the impression that dr. Jacobsz does not know what is happening in the company he is working with. Or another option: make his quota before going on leave. It is impossible that he only became aware that the theatre bed weight limit is 130 kg seconds before the procedure.
